  • Abstract
    Fuzzy preference relations are widely used in decision making problems for representing decision maker´s opinions on the alternatives. A new approach has been presented based on generalized consistency to rank all the alternatives in the decision making with fuzzy preference relation. Based on the concepts of multiplicative consistency and additive consistency, we propose the generalized consistency of fuzzy preference relation. We give the sufficient conditions that make generalized consistency become multiplicative consistency or additive consistency. Furthermore, we construct two optimal models to obtain the priority vector to rank the given alternatives in the decision making for the fuzzy preference relation based on the deviation matrix. Finally, a numerical example shows that the developed approach is feasible.
